#cc984b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cc984b is composed of 80% red, 59.6%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.5% magenta, 63.2%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 35.8 degrees, a saturation of 55.8% and a lightness of 54.7%. #cc984b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ff96 with #993100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#cc984b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c984b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8c89 is the less saturated color, while #f8a11f is the most saturated one.
